ПРОБЛЕМЫ ИСПОЛЬЗОВАНИЯ ЯЗЫКА EML ДЛЯ МОДЕЛИРОВАНИЯ ДЕЯТЕЛЬНОСТИ В КОМПЬЮТЕРНЫХ ТРЕНАЖЕРНЫХ СИСТЕМАХ
А.И. Башмаков1, И.А. Башмаков2
(Москва, 1ФГНУ "Центр информационно-аналитического обеспечения
системы дистанционного образования", 2Московский энергетический институт (технический университет), Россия)
Методы и средства формализованного описания деятельности используются во многих областях для решения разнообразных задач. В частности, модели деятельности (МД) играют важную роль при анализе бизнес-процессов в организационно-экономических системах, управлении проектами, проектировании корпоративных информационных систем, технологической поддержке учебно-тренировочного процесса, управлении обучением и в других технологиях. Существующие методологии и средства моделирования деятельности рассчитаны на разные области применения и решаемые задачи. К числу наиболее известных средств описания деятельности относятся: диаграммы IDEF0 и IDEF3; модели, используемые в методах сетевого планирования; язык моделирования бизнес-процессов BPML; диаграммы деятельности, последовательности, кооперации и состояний языка UML; язык моделирования учебной деятельности EML (Educational Modeling Language) и др.
В докладе рассматриваются особенности моделирования деятельности в контексте учебно-тренировочного процесса и вытекающие из них требования к средствам спецификации деятельности. Анализируются возможности реализации этих требований на основе языка EML и использования этого языка в компьютерных тренажерных системах.
Методы моделирования деятельности занимают особое место в информационных технологиях для сферы образования. Наряду с общими задачами, связанными с моделированием деятельности и относящимися к большинству прикладных областей, для образования можно выделить 4 специфичных класса задач.
1. Формирование унифицированных структурированных спецификаций учебной деятельности, организация хранения, поиска и обмена такими описаниями. Как правило, данные спецификации представляют планы учебных занятий и мероприятий. За рубежом функционируют и активно пополняются Интернет-хранилища учебных планов, предназначенные для обмена передовым педагогическим опытом. Особенность этого направления заключается в том, что спецификации деятельности ориентированы на широкое распространение, но описываются не в форме произвольных текстовых документов, а в унифицированном структурированном виде.
2. Формирование и использование в качестве дидактических средств унифицированных наглядных представлений изучаемой деятельности. К данному направлению относятся МД, развиваемые в методах инженерной психологии и психолого-педагогического проектирования учебного процесса: деревья оценки технологических ситуаций, карты наблюдений, графы управления и др.
3. Управление учебным процессом. В контексте этого класса задач МД представляют учебные планы, графики их выполнения, схемы организации учебного процесса и используются для обеспечения его информационной, административно-методической и технологической поддержки.
4. Информационное, дидактическое и технологическое обеспечение учебно-тренировочного процесса, реализуемого на основе компьютерных средств обучения (КСО). В современных технологиях электронного обучения взаимодействие с КСО рассматривается как деятельность, направленная на достижение целей обучения, что соответствует переходу от контентно-ориентированного к деятельностному подходу. Наличие моделей этой деятельности позволяет управлять обучением не только на уровне организационно-методических схем, как в предыдущем классе задач, но и непосредственно на уровне учебной деятельности (взаимодействия с КСО) за счет адаптации учебного материала и дидактических функций КСО.
В контексте образовательных задач МД представляют: а) изучаемую деятельность; б) образовательную (в том числе учебную) деятельность, т.е. деятельность, направленную на решение образовательных задач (включая освоение деятельности, описываемой в варианте а)). В первом и третьем классах задач используются МД, соответствующие варианту б), во втором – варианту а). Для четвертого класса задач актуальны оба варианта.
Моделирование деятельности является одной из основ тренажерных технологий. Особенность тренажерных систем состоит в том, что выполняемая с помощью них учебная деятельность представляет собой имитацию осваиваемой деятельности. Другими словами, в рамках тренажера деятельность одновременно служит как предметом изучения, так и средством достижения целей обучения, т.е. варианты а) и б) объединяются.
В задачах третьего и четвертого классов можно выделить уровни учебного процесса, для поддержки которых используются МД:
· уровень учебного плана (для отдельного курса – учебной программы);
· уровень учебного задания (предписания выполнить определенную учебную деятельность);
· уровень взаимодействия с КСО (для компьютерного тренажера – учебно-тренировочной задачи).
Наряду с представленной "вертикалью" уровней МД соотносятся с "горизонтальными" наборами типовых задач поддержки учебного процесса. Так, в тренажерных технологиях выделяют следующие виды МД:
· эталонная (целевая) МД – представляет деятельность, которая должна быть освоена, используется для формирования условий для имитации деятельности, оценивания, демонстрации и эмуляции деятельности, дидактической поддержки учебно-тренировочного процесса;
· текущая МД – фиксирует фактически выполненную деятельность (пройденную траекторию действий), отражает состояние освоения деятельности, используется при документировании, анализе и оценивании деятельности;
· модель метадеятельности – позволяет формировать и корректировать эталонную МД, а также оценивать деятельность при отсутствии эталонной МД;
· МД преподавателя (инструктора) – служит основой для дидактической поддержки и управления учебно-тренировочным процессом.
Выделим следующие основные требования к метамодели, на базе которой строятся МД, реализуемые в тренажерных системах:
1) достаточная выразительность для обеспечения поддержки учебно-тренировочного процесса;
2) отражение предметного содержания деятельности;
3) отражение психологического строения деятельности (закономерностей формирования навыков);
4) инвариантность к педагогическим стратегиям и методам;
5) совместимость с МД универсального назначения (например, UML) в плане обеспечения возможности их использования в качестве исходного представления описываемой деятельности;
6) обеспечение возможностей построения МД специалистами предметной области, не обладающими навыками алгоритмизации и программирования;
7) "вертикальная" и "горизонтальная" однородность (наличие единой метамодели для МД, ориентированных на разные уровни учебного процесса и типовые задачи его поддержки);
8) наглядность представления МД;
9) обеспечение условий для многократного использования МД и их переносимости между разными системами.
Потребности в стандартизации способа формализованного описания учебной деятельности привели к появлению языка EML [1], разработанного в Открытом университете Нидерландов и использованного IMS в качестве основы спецификации [2].
Анализ возможностей EML в контексте тренажерных систем позволили выявить ряд его ограничений и недостатков:
· язык не позволяет описывать предметное содержание деятельности;
· декомпозиция деятельности осуществляется формально и не отражает ее психологического строения;
· отсутствует явное разделение деятельности и метадеятельности;
· средства спецификации деятельности не обладают достаточной выразительностью, что затрудняет представление некоторых ее типовых структур;
· представление деятельности не наглядно;
· языку недостает семантической выразительности (действия выделяются формально и именуются произвольным образом, без использования онтологий).
Таким образом, для компьютерных интеллектуальных тренажерных систем требуются более семантически выразительные средства моделирования деятельности. Целесообразно, чтобы они были согласованы с EML, который в первую очередь ориентирован на задачи управления учебным процессом. Такие модели разрабатываются авторами доклада и реализуются в развиваемых ими тренажерных технологиях.
ЛИТЕРАТУРА
1. Modeling units of study from a pedagogical perspective: The
pedagogical metamodel behind EML [Электронный ресурс] / R.
Koper. – First Draft, version 2. – Электрон. текстовые дан. (721860 байт) –
2. IMS Learning Design Specification [Электронный ресурс] / IMS. – Version 1.0. – Электрон. текстовые дан. – [